OKX Partners with Web3 Security Firm ExVul to Advance Industry Security Standards

·

The blockchain and cryptocurrency landscape continues to evolve at a rapid pace, bringing innovation, adoption, and new challenges—particularly in the realm of digital security. In a significant move to reinforce trust and safety across the Web3 ecosystem, OKX, a leading global cryptocurrency exchange and Web3 platform, has announced a strategic partnership with ExVul, a premier Web3 security company. This collaboration is set to redefine industry benchmarks for cybersecurity, user protection, and infrastructure resilience.

Strengthening the Web3 Security Ecosystem

As decentralized technologies expand into finance, identity management, gaming, and enterprise solutions, the need for robust security frameworks has never been greater. The OKX-ExVul partnership aims to co-develop advanced security protocols that proactively address emerging threats such as smart contract vulnerabilities, phishing attacks, wallet exploits, and protocol-level breaches.

ExVul has already earned the trust of major players in the blockchain space—including Stacks, Aptos, Sui, Core, Suiet, and File Swan Cloud—by delivering cutting-edge threat detection, penetration testing, and real-time monitoring services tailored for Web3 environments. With this new alliance, OKX reinforces its commitment to maintaining the highest standards in platform integrity and user asset protection.

Why Web3 Security Can’t Be an Afterthought

Unlike traditional financial systems, Web3 operates on immutable ledgers where errors or exploits can lead to irreversible losses. Once a hacker drains a wallet or manipulates a contract, recovery is often impossible without external intervention. This makes preventive security essential.

Moreover, the pseudonymous nature of blockchain transactions creates opportunities for malicious actors to exploit inexperienced users through social engineering or fake dApps (decentralized applications). Platforms like OKX are uniquely positioned to educate users while simultaneously hardening their defenses.

Building Trust Through Transparency

Transparency is another cornerstone of this partnership. Both OKX and ExVul emphasize open communication about security practices, audit results, and incident disclosures. Regular third-party audits, public bug bounty programs, and community engagement initiatives will continue to play a vital role in maintaining trust.

In fact, ExVul runs one of the most active bug bounty networks in the Web3 space, incentivizing ethical hackers to report vulnerabilities responsibly. OKX has similarly supported such programs, recognizing that crowd-sourced security testing adds an invaluable layer of defense.
